[가상 머신] crontab으로 자동화하고, 결과 확인하기 (3)

728x90

6. crontab으로 자동화하기

`crontab -e`를 입력하면,  crontab 편집기를 열 수 있다.

여기에 우리가 생성한 `monitor.sh` 파일 경로를 넣어준다.

 

이때, `* * * * *`은 매 분마다 `monitor.sh` 파일을 실행하도록 한다.

 

> crontab 이란? <

리눅스/유닉스 시스템에서 특정 시간 간격으로 명령어나 스크립트를 자동으로 실행할 수 있도록 해주는 도구이다.

분 시간 일 월 요일 [자동화할 파일 경로]

- `분` : 0 ~ 59

- `시간` : 0 ~ 23

- `일` : 1 ~ 31

- `월` : 1 ~ 12

- `요일` : 0 ~ 7 (일요일은 0 or 7)

`*`은 모든 값을 의미한다. 

 

7. Discord로 결과 확인하기

내가 생성한 채널로 매 분마다 자원사용량 알림이 오는 것을 확인할 수 있다!

 

그리고, `시간`을 파일제목으로 한 빈 파일도 잘 생성되는 것을 확인할 수 있다.

 

 

728x90